Jaipur, June 11: Senior neurologist of Rajasthan Dr. Ashok Panagariya passed away on Friday in Jaipur. He was suffering from post-Covid ailments for last 48 days.
Dr. Ashok Panagariya tested Covid positive on April 24th and was admitted to the hospital the next day. Since then he was fighting with the infection. His lungs were severely damaged. He desired of taking him back home today and was on ventilator support but could not survive.
Dr Panagariya was honoured with Padma Shri and Dr BC Roy award. He was the younger brother of Dr Arvind Panagariya the former vice-chairman of the Niti Aayog.
